as3的get,set方法实现

as3的get,set方法实现

public function  initApp():void
   {   
     var v1:Vv = new Vv();
    
     v1.nameStr = "xxx";
    
    
     trace(v1.nameStr);
   
   }

package
{
 public class Vv
 {
  private var _nameStr:String;
  
  public function Vv()
  {
   
   
   
  }
  
  public function get nameStr():String
  {
   return _nameStr;
  }
  
  public function  set nameStr(aa:String):void
  {
   this._nameStr = aa;
  
  }  
  
  
 }
}

原文地址:https://www.cnblogs.com/jiahuafu/p/1609443.html